你查询的IP:[59.155.140.93]  地理位置:中国–上海–上海电信

最新查询116.13.116.169 116.196.7.183 117.80.145.152 123.128.157.9 125.169.106.237 166.111.103.5 122.112.196.93 222.125.152.244 123.101.43.230 59.155.140.93 121.68.229.89 210.15.128.24 203.190.96.22 120.52.241.4 221.199.224.214 61.232.220.11 202.112.199.152 210.25.190.125 210.78.19.44 118.84.60.208 222.160.0.161 219.224.48.135 161.207.10.67 124.40.112.146 221.129.136.156 122.136.111.119 221.13.45.162 117.124.12.181 203.184.80.179 116.216.131.155 117.22.133.237